28. 3 1k Audio is recommended by the appropriate standards for fax group 2 3 A bearer capability set to 3 1k Audio ensures a higher quality of line than guaranteed by speech However some public and private networks do not correctly handle 3 1k Audio bearer capabilities and might reject the call There are two ways the NT can pass the DID digits to a TE en block and overlapped In the vast majority of installations the DID number is passed en block where the whole number is passed in a single group Some networks pass the DID digits overlapped where the DID digits are received fragmented in separate messages Overlapped receiving is only found under the following circumstances Countries where the public network can allow a user defined variable number of subaddress DID digits such as Germany Austria and Italy m When the caller is dialing using overlapped sending 145 Appendix C ISDN Telephone Service Options General PABX Framing Direct Inward Dialing There are many parameters including the PABX make model version configuration and country of installation that contribute to different configurations Framing methods differ from El to T1 For El generally use CRCA multiframing but in some countries it s possible to specify basic framing For T1 generally use extended superframing ISDN Supplementary Services Direct Inward Dialing DID or Direct Dialing Inward DDI is recommended for larger LAN fax

54. ch as CPN framing etc in the application and teleph cfg m did digits and did variablein btcall cfg user cfg You should configure the board and test the installation using the diagnostics found on the Brooktrout website Testing procedures are fully documented in Chapter 3 Testing on page 71 144 TR1034 PCI T1 E1 Board Hardware Manual Troubleshooting ISDN Installations Troubleshooting ISDN Installations Important Network Characteristics ISDN Line characteristics Service indicator Bearer Capability Receiving DID digits A single standard primary rate El line provides 30 channels called bearer or B channels that can be used simultaneously for both incoming and outgoing calls A single standard primary rate T1 line provides 23 channels called bearer or B channels that can be used simultaneously for both incoming and outgoing calls Call control for these channels is provided over a single shared D channel These channels are multiplexed together providing the 30B D Elframe or 23B D T1 frame When placing a call a TE presents certain characteristics of itself in order to request a certain bearer capability of the network and to allow a receiving device to establish if it is compatible with the sender before answering the call Two important bearer capabilities are speech and 3 1k Audio Speech specifies the lowest level of service and is the bearer capability used by telephones The bearer capability of

114. stalled at your site it terminates the public ISDN network supplies power to the ISDN line and your ISDN devices and performs maintenance functions NT2 150 TR1034 PCI T1 E1 Board Hardware Manual Glossary Reference Points Robbed bit Signaling Network termination type 2 An intelligent device that performs higher level functions such as switching and concentration Examples are an ISPBX LAN and a terminal controller Specifications defining the links that connect devices on an ISDN network and their communications protocols ISDN standards define three user subscriber reference points R S and T and two Central Office CO reference points U and V R An analog interface linking a TE2 to a Terminal Adapter TA Tied to country specific standards it typically complies with an X series and V series of ITU T recommendations S or S T A four wire digital connection linking individual TE1s or TE2s to their NT1 It separates individual terminals from network related communications functions While the S and T points are electrically identical the S point links a TE1 or TE2 to an NT2 and the T point links them to an NT1 Two wire digital connection linking the NT1 to the Central Office Also known as the local loop The interface at the Central Office that links a line termination LT device with an exchange termination ET device In this type of signaling the least significant bit of

119. the SETUP message 0x04 is the Bearer Capability Information Element Identifier as specified in the standards 135 246 ISDN Telephone Service Options This appendix describes telephone service options for T1 and El ISDN lines and provides ordering and connecting information It includes the following sections About ISDN Telephone Service Ordering ISDN Telephone Service Connecting to ISDN Troubleshooting ISDN Installations 137 Appendix C ISDN Telephone Service Options About ISDN Telephone Service TheISDN Primary Rate Interface PRI provides dial up digital access to the worldwide telecommunications network PRI supports single point to point ISDN terminal devices on an individual line PRI service provides end to end digital connectivity to support a wide range of telecommunication services These services include voice and non voice services PRI El provides 30 B bearer channels and one D signaling channel often referred to as 30B D PRI T1 provides 23 B bearer channels and one D signaling channel often referred to as 23B D The B channels carry circuit switched voice or data at 64 kbit s and the D channel carries call control signaling at 16 kbit s The channels are connected to telephone service using an RJ 45 connector on the board PRIISDN allows you to do inbound call routing PRI El is primarily used in Europe and Japan PRI T1 is primarily used in North America 138 TR1034 PCI

129. umber provisioning such as in PABX Itis possible to obtain the cost ofa call as a supplemental service within ISDN There are two forms of advice of charge advice of charge during the call AOC D and advice of charge at the end of the call AOC E Advice of charge during Billing information is provided by the network throughout the active phase of the call The information is provided as subtotals and a final total is presented at the end of the call Advice of charge end Billing information is only presented as a total at the end of the call The billing information is delivered in two types units and currency Units A unit value is returned where each unit has a pre defined value This type of billing information has a simple structure with few options Currency The actual cost of the call is returned including currency identifiers and multipliers This type has a complex structure with many options and can vary from country to country AOC D is the most common form of AOC because it is used in most PABX installations Many PABX can also provide this AOC information to their EuroISDN ports Unit is the most 147 Appendix C ISDN Telephone Service Options common type since it mirrors earlier analog billing methods and has a simpler structure than currency The structure of currency type varies from country to country Note Although the board can interwork with all the varieties of AOC if th
